How do you maximize the use of small space for your Square Foot garden?  Gardening Vertically allows you to grow more food in less space! Below you can find out how to building your own vertical frame which is a great addition to a garden.

The most popular garden vegetables: pole beans, cucumbers, tomatoes and squash are typically vine crops that sprawl all over the garden if they are not planted vertically.  If you want to grow these crops and still have room for other vegetables in your garden I recommend building a vertical frame. 

Other positives to using vertical growing are: simplified watering, improved harvest (leaves exposed to circulating air and sunlight = less disease), visible pest control, less soil preparation, and adding an attractive visual backdrop to your garden.

HOW TO BUILD YOUR OWN VERTICAL FRAMES

Materials for (1) vertical frame for a 4 foot wide raised bed:
(2) 1/2" EMT tubing (comes standard in 10' lengths)
(1) 3/4" EMT tubing (to receive the 1/2" EMT frame sides)
(2) 1/2" 90 deg EMT elbows
(1) 1/2" EMT straight connector
(2) 3/4" conduit straps/clamps
(2) 1" screws
Garden Netting


Peas growing on Vertical Frame

 STEP 1:  Determine the height of your vertical frames. (Vine crops should grow to 6 or 7 feet in height). We decided on 7 feet. Keep in mind 1 foot of the EMT tubing will be in the ground.  So we determined: 
7 ft (height) + 1 ft (in ground) = 8 ft length per side

Planting Zuchinni, Peppers, Eggplant, & Cucumber

We planted the Zucchini, Peppers, Eggplant and Cucumber plants in the garden a week earlier than planned on May 19th.  Because we have row covers with Garden Quilt Cover Fabric we felt confident that these heat loving plants could be transplanted with confidence. 
Normally you would wait to transplant eggplants into the garden until soil & air temperatures are consistently in the 70’s. For peppers you hold off until the soil is 65 degrees F.

*This is the first year we have attempted to use succession planting (using efficient use of timing by planting a cool season spring crop followed by a heat-loving summer crop).  Unfortunately the timing didn't work out completely.  The peas were planted on March 17th but we had snow and because of that the peas took longer than expected to start growing. 
Next year we are going to have to start the peas earlier so that they have produced before we need to do the next planting.  I ended up just pulling out the peas in this bed (this bed only had 4 plants) so I could plant the cucumbers in their place.

All of these plants were grown in pots that I could plant in the garden.  All of these heat loving plants have a delicate root system so this way I didn't have to worry about them going into shock when they were planted in the garden.  You simply cut 1/2" off the top of the pot and then place the pot in the hole you have ready.  Cover up with soil, water and you are done!

We are excited to see the transplanted seedlings growing and are wondering how they will compare to those we bought last year.  At first we were a little concerned because our seedlings are much smaller in size than those we purchase.   However, I have read that smaller stockier transplants generally outperform those purchased because they experience far fewer problems with transplant shock than large plants.  Only time will tell!

Last Step: always finish by watering your newly transplanted plants.  One important tip: water around your plants not wetting the leaves.  Plants can develop fungal diseases if the leaves are wet going into the night.
